<p>Obscured Starburst Activity in High Redshift Clusters and Groups</p>
<p>We have used Spitzer-MIPS 24um imaging and extensive Keck  spectroscopy to identify and study the obscured star forming population in and around three clusters and three groups in the  Cl1604 supercluster at z~0.9.  We find that the average density of  24um-detected galaxies within the Cl1604 clusters is nearly twice  that of the surrounding field and that this overdensity scales with  the cluster&#8217;s dynamical state.  The 24um-bright members often appear  optically unremarkable and exhibit only moderate [OII] line emission  due to severe obscuration. Their spatial distribution suggests they are an infalling population, but an examination of their spectral properties, morphologies and optical colors indicate they are not simply analogs of the field population that have yet to be quenched.  Using stacked composite spectra, we find the 24um-detected cluster and group galaxies exhibit elevated levels of Balmer absorption compared to what is expected from normal, continuous star formation activity. A similar excess is not observed in field galaxies with equivalent infrared luminosities.  This implies a greater fraction of the detected cluster and group members are experiencing starburst activity compared to their counterparts in the field.  Using HST-ACS imaging we find that disturbed morphologies are common among the 24um-detected cluster and group members and become more prevalent in regions of higher galaxy density.  We conclude that mergers are the dominant triggering mechanism responsible for the enhanced star formation found in the Cl1604 groups, while a mix of harassment and mergers are likely driving the activity of the cluster galaxies.</p>
